A very small thing to pick on, but sometimes getting the little things right is an important part of looking professional. At the moment, the entries in the website's navigation bar are in the order "About, Blog, Home, FAQ, Forum". To me it feels like the "Home" entry should always come first – this is where people will expect to find it. I think an order like "Home, About, FAQ, Blog, Forum, Wiki" or something like it feels a bit more natural in its progression. The home page is first, and the rarely changing things that newcomers will want to read first (about, FAQ) come next, followed by more transient things.
Any thoughts?

My intuition is that things should be somewhat clustered by degree of fundamentalness and staticness. Things like blogs, forums and wikis which are moving targets covering wide ranges of subject should come *after* things which are relatively static and specific. I would put FAQ in the static group, just like "Home" and "About".
